在当今快节奏的软件开发环境中,开发人员们常常需要依赖于各种工具来简化开发流程。而Docker-compose作为一款流行的容器编排工具,被广泛应用于开发环境中。但是,有没有一种更加高效、简洁的替代方案呢?答案就是Nix!

Nix是一种功能强大的包管理工具,可以帮助开发人员更轻松地构建、部署和管理软件环境。通过使用Nix,开发人员们可以摆脱繁琐的Docker-compose配置,并实现更加精确和可靠的环境管理。

与Docker-compose相比,Nix提供了更加灵活和可控的方式来管理软件包和依赖关系。开发人员们可以通过简单的Nix表达式来定义他们的开发环境,而不必担心复杂的Docker-compose配置和依赖管理。

此外,Nix还具有强大的版本控制和回滚功能,开发人员们可以轻松地管理不同版本的软件包,并随时回滚到之前的状态。这为开发过程带来了更大的灵活性和可靠性。

总的来说,通过使用Nix替换Docker-compose用于开发,开发人员们可以实现更加高效、精确和可靠的环境管理。不妨尝试一下,体验一下Nix带来的便利和快捷吧!愿你在开发之路上一帆风顺!

详情参考

了解更多有趣的事情:https://blog.ds3783.com/